The Financial Appeal of All-Cash Offers
From a financial standpoint, both buyers and sellers alike receive several compelling advantages if the sale pushes through:
No Financing Contingency: Northeast Ohio home buyers bypass the time-consuming mortgage process which involves a ton of paperwork and delays. This is appealing to sellers who want to avoid complications and just want to move straightforward.
Ability to Negotiate for a Lower Purchase Price: The most distinguishable feature of a cash sale is the speed and security of the transaction, so instead of the seller maximizing the seller price, he or she may accept willingly slightly lower offers because of urgency.
Avoiding Interest Payments: By paying in cash, buyers save significantly on interest payments over time. For instance, financing a $300,000 house at 7% interest rate could result in over $422,000 in interest over 30 years. With that kind of amount, cash buyers can use that fund for investments or savings.
Current Market Trend Favors Cash Transactions
Latest statistics indicate that cash purchases accounted for 27% of total home transactions, in October 2024. The trend is not only driven by institutional investors but also because more and more individual buyers, especially repeat buyers, are choosing all cash deals. The National Association of REALTORS reports that the percentage of repeat buyers paying cash has surged from 10% in 2003 to 26% in 2023.
Competitive Edge: In hot real estate markets where bidding wars are more common, having cash on hand gives buyers a considerable amount of advantage over those who rely on financing. Sellers may prioritize cash offers simply because they represent less risk.
Investor Influence: Many all-cash transactions are made by seasoned investors looking for the next best rental or flip. The rise among primary residence buyers paying cash indicates a shift in buyer behavior where more individuals are leveraging their savings or liquidating their assets to make competitive offers.

Strategic Consideration for Cash Buyers
While all-cash offers by home buyers in Ohio represent numerous advantages, they also require strategic considerations:
Limited Negotiation Power: While all-cash offers can make you more attractive to homeowners who are selling, surprisingly, they can also limit your negotiating power. Sellers may assume that cash buyers have enough or ample financial resources leading them to be less inclined to negotiate on price or terms.
Market Awareness: When making an all-cash offer, buyers need to stay aware of market conditions and comparable sales. Paying attention to the local market trends helps ensure that their offer is competitive yet reasonable.
Long-Term Financial Strategy: In making an all-cash offer, buyers should consider the pros and cons in the context of their overall financial strategy. To sell off assets or use up savings can pay dividends in the short term, but you also have to think about your future financial needs along with your immediate purchasing power.
